Kinds of Windows
There are several kinds of windows, each serving special purposes and providing different visual qualities. Below is a table summarizing the most common kinds of windows:
Type of Window | Description |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|---|
Single-Hung | A window with a repaired upper sash and a movable lower sash. | Easy to operate, cost-effective. | Limited ventilation. |
Double-Hung | Both sashes are operable for better ventilation. | Permits more air circulation, easy to clean. | Generally more pricey than single-hung. |
Casement | Hinged at the side and opens outside. | Outstanding ventilation, fantastic views. | Can be difficult to clean on upper floorings. |
Sliding | Sash moves horizontally along tracks. | Easy operation, helpful for large openings. | May leakage if not preserved. |
Awning | Hinged at the top and opens external from the bottom. | Better air circulation and water runoff. | Minimal in size and can block views. |
Bay/Bow | Composed of several panels, offering a protruding view. | Includes area and light, visual appeal. | Normally more expensive, can need structural changes. |
Key Features of Windows
- Energy Efficiency: Windows can be equipped with double or triple glazing, Low-E finishes, and gas fills to improve insulation and lower energy costs.
- Materials: Common materials include wood, vinyl, fiberglass, and aluminum, each with its advantages and drawbacks.
- Security: Modern windows can include multi-point locking systems and impact-resistant glass for improved security.
Kinds of Doors
Comparable to windows, doors are available in numerous types and designs, each serving unique functions and contributing to a structure's character. Here's a quick overview:
Type of Door | Description |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|---|
Hinged | The conventional opening door, either inward or outside. | Versatile, various designs. | Needs space to open. |
Sliding | Opens by sliding on rails, frequently utilized for outdoor patio doors. | Space-saving, great for larger openings. | Tracks can collect dirt and debris. |
Folding | Opens by folding back onto itself, ideal for big openings. | Offers wide access; terrific for outdoor-indoor shifts. | Can be more costly; not as insulated. |
French | Double doors that open outside or inward, typically utilized in pairs. | Elegant design, fantastic for aesthetics. | Can be heavy and need ample area. |
Storm | Additional door positioned outside a main door for added defense. | Increases energy effectiveness, protects versus weather. | Need to be eliminated or changed seasonally. |

Setup Tips for Windows and Doors
The setup of doors and windows is an important procedure that can impact the building's performance and security. Here are some crucial steps:
- Measurement: Accurate measurement guarantees a correct fit. It is a good idea to measure the rough openings and select a window or door that fits comfortably.
- Quality Materials: Choose windows and doors that are energy-efficient and long lasting, as these will carry out much better in the long run.
- Hire Professionals: Unless one is experienced in setup, employing specialists may be the finest alternative to prevent costly errors.
- Sealing and Weatherproofing: Proper caulking and weather removing ought to be used to stay out drafts and water.
Maintenance Tips for Windows and Doors
Routine maintenance can extend the life expectancy of windows and doors and enhance their performance. Here are some vital ideas:
- Cleaning: Regularly clean the glass surface areas and frames to avoid dirt buildup and scratches. Usage proper cleaners based upon the product.
- Check for Damage: Check frames, sashes, and seals frequently for signs of wear, rot, or damage and repair or change as needed.
- Lubrication: Ensure that all moving parts, such as hinges and tracks, are lubed to prevent sticking and wear.
- Weatherproofing: Check and change weather condition stripping and caulking every few years to maintain energy efficiency.
